Redmi Note 17 Pro Max Crushes Battery Test by Stuffing 10,000 mAh Inside

Xiaomi's Redmi Note 17 Pro Max ran for over 19 hours in PhoneBuff's robotic endurance benchmark, comfortably beating the OnePlus 15 and iPhone 17. The 10,000 mAh battery delivers multi-day life for field workers and travelers, though it turns the phone into an unwieldy brick for everyday users.

Nearly twenty hours of non-stop active screen time — that is the benchmark Xiaomi's Redmi Note 17 Pro Max achieved in PhoneBuff's demanding robotic battery test. The automated mechanical arm ran the handset through its standard continuous loop of apps without any sleep cycles, with the timer finally stopping at 19 hours and 35 minutes. The previous battery champion, the OnePlus 15, lost its crown by a wide margin.

However, software optimization is not the hero here. Xiaomi's engineering team did not reinvent battery chemistry; they simply crammed a massive 10,000 mAh cell into the chassis. To put that in perspective, PhoneBuff's identical test drained the Reno16 F in just 10 hours, the Galaxy A57 bowed out at the 12-hour mark, and the iPhone 17 lasted roughly 14 hours. The endurance gap is undeniable, but getting three days away from a wall outlet comes at the expense of ergonomics: the device is a heavy brick that pulls down pockets and strains the wrist during one-handed typing.

That trade-off makes total sense for delivery couriers pulling 12-hour shifts, long-haul drivers, or hikers off the grid where power banks are impractical. For the average urban user, putting up with the bulk and heft of such a slab just for battery bragging rights is hard to justify. A conventional smartphone easily lasts a full workday, making the extra ballast an unnecessary daily hassle.
